Who Succeeds in Long Term Drug and Alcohol Rehabilitation in Fort Sumner, New Mexico?

Although long term alcohol and drug rehabilitation is now linked to facilities in Fort Sumner that provide real assistance in drug addiction rehab, some individuals do not like these programs and may not do well in them.

In fact, recent studies show that the dropout rate for long term rehabilitation center is much higher than that from short-term drug addiction rehab - with more than 31% of all enrolled patients not completing treatment.

In many cases, these recovering addicts drop out because they feel uncomfortable, want to return home, think that they should continue focusing on their work and providing for their families, or because they lack the finances to continue receiving treatment.

A Journal of Offender Rehabilitation study, however, indicated that addicts who are especially motivated to complete their drug addiction rehabilitation facility are more inclined to succeed through long term drug and alcohol treatment as well as those who mandated to go to one of these facilities legally.

You might also want to remember that most long-term drug and alcohol rehabilitation facilities have many rules and regulations that you need to abide by daily. As you regain your strength and experience a decline in your disorder, these rules may start to be a burden. At this point, you may think that you no longer require the need for support group meetings on daily. You may also refuse to follow curfews set by the center.

However, you need to remember that these rules and regulations are set for a valid reason and not just to punish you. Therefore, the only way to bolster the gains you are making in addiction recovery is by abiding by them.

Overall, Fort Sumner, NM. long term alcohol and drug treatment is among the best types of rehabilitation for drug and alcohol addiction. Before you select it, however, consult a therapist, physician, or drug and alcohol addiction treatment expert so that they can assess your needs and inform you whether this type of program is best suited for these needs.
